Frequently Asked Questions about Charlotte

How much are Studio apartments in Charlotte?

There are currently 424 Studio Apartments in Charlotte with rent ranges from $780 to $3,850 with an average price of $1,425.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Charlotte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Charlotte ranges from $645 to $5,607 with an average monthly rent of $1,625.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Charlotte c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Charlotte range from $634 to $10,723.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,090.

How expensive are Charlotte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 741 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Charlotte on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$736 to $13,250 - averaging $2,576 for the location.
